    Dear all - has anyone done or know of any study done on the increase in effectivenes on aspects such as decision making when converting the usual mass of data found in spreadsheets, etc. into a more visually appealing infographic. I know it is sorting stating the obvious, but was hoping to find some scientific research on this.

    I am busy preparing for a study on information visualisation in our organisation as part of a M.Sc in Technology, Innovation and People management through systems thinking.
